Videogame system and method that enables characters to earn virtual fans by completing secondary objectives

  • US 9,205,328 B2
  • Filed: 02/18/2010
  • Issued: 12/08/2015
  • Est. Priority Date: 02/18/2010
  • Status: Active Grant

1. A system for providing a racing-based videogame, the system comprising:

  • one or more physical processors programmed to execute computer readable instructions which, when executed, cause the one or more physical processors to;

    stage, in the videogame, a race in which a vehicle under control of a controller communicatively linked with the one or more physical processors participates, wherein staging the race comprises rendering views of a racecourse on which the race takes place, wherein a primary objective of the race is to complete the race faster than one or more other vehicles, and wherein the vehicle is associated with a character in the videogame;

    trigger activation of a fan objective responsive to performance of a triggering maneuver executed by the vehicle during the race, wherein the fan objective is associated with a set of virtual fans for allocation to the character upon completion of the fan objective by the vehicle, and the set of virtual fans comprises a first virtual fan having a first attribute;

    allocate the first virtual fan to the character responsive to the vehicle completing the fan objective;

    determine an event in the videogame for which access is to be made available to the character, wherein the event is determined based on;

    (i) a total number of fans of the character, the total number of the fans including the first virtual fan; and

    (ii) attributes of the fans of the character, the attributes of the fans including the first attribute of the first virtual fan; and

    provide the character with access to the determined event in the videogame.
